Easing Skin Inflammation From Nail Care

Nail care products can sometimes cause skin irritation, redness, or even allergic reactions. This can happen due to ingredients like formaldehyde, toluene, or dibutyl phthalate often found in polishes and removers. When you experience any discomfort, it's important to cease using the product immediately. Apply a gentle moisturizer or a soothing lotion to soothe the irritation. To prevent future problems, select nail care products that are fragrance-free and hypoallergenic.

Handling Nail Care Induced Skin Reactions

Skin reactions to nail care procedures can be frequent. These situations often involve redness, itching, and slight puffiness. Recognizing the source of your issue is essential for successful resolution.

  • Contact a dermatologist or nail technician if you face persistent or significant skin reactions.
  • Refrain from nail care products that include potent chemicals like formaldehyde, toluene, and dibutyl phthalate.
  • Choose for mild nail care products formulated for prone skin.

Keeping your nails and adjacent skin clean can help minimize reactions. Always scrub your hands thoroughly before and after nail care sessions.
